Two spheres of mass m1 and m2 move in a horizontal plane with velocities v1 and v2, respectively. The direction of vx is perpendicular to that of v2 (Fig.). What is the sum of the momenta of the spheres if m1 is equal to 2g, m2 is 3g, vx is 6m/sec, and v2 is 4m/sec?
